Cheese processing plant

Viega Sanpress Inox for industrial installations

The stainless steel pipes and press fittings of Viega’s Sanpress Inox system are ideally suited to distributing cooling and process water, compressed air etc. for industrial usage. Sanpress Inox also provides safe and reliable distribution for detergents, as cheese processors Kruijt Kaasveredeling of Zegveld, the Netherlands, have discovered.

More than the norm

What makes the project at Kruijt Kaasveredeling so distinctive is the high system pressure and the use of detergents, both intended for cleaning the production equipment at the point of production. As Arie Plomp of contractors Plomp Installatietechniek put it: “The requirements cannot be met with just standard solutions. The supplier’s specialist knowledge and experience are vital, and Viega demonstrated its great value when the issue of the pressure in the piping system was raised.”

Sanpress Inox is KIWA approved for use in standard water pipe installations. But the installation at Kruijt called for a system that could also be used at 20 bar. As Arie Plomp said: “The challenge suited Viega perfectly. Based on our specifications the company carried out tests and even gave a guarantee that we could use the Sanpress Inox system in this application up to 20 bar.”

A step up to further success

The result is a fine piece of installation work with Viega’s stainless steel piping system for water, gas, compressed air, nitrogen and detergents. In addition, the copper piping system Profipress was used for the office environment. Arie Plomp looks back at the successful project with satisfaction: “The solution which we and Viega delivered to Kruijt was the preliminary to a subsequent project which is the biggest we have worked on so far."
